Pachysandra and Autumn Crocus Physical Information

Pachysandra and Autumn Crocus physical information is very important for comparison. Pachysandra height is 6.00 cm and width 60.00 cm whereas Autumn Crocus height is 7.60 cm and width 7.60 cm. The color specification of Pachysandra and Autumn Crocus are as follows:

  • Pachysandra flower color: White

  • Pachysandra leaf color: Dark Green

  • Autumn Crocus flower color: Fuchsia and Rose

  • Autumn Crocus leaf color: Green
